In today's virtual landscape, customer feedback hold immense power. When potential customers search your business, they rely on these reviews to gauge your reputation. Verified reviews, in particular, provide a strong https://iwanpjli532248.tokka-blog.com/35636830/elevate-your-google-ranking-with-verified-reviews